ABOUT THIS JOB

Position Specific Summary

The Parking Service Agent II position at the City of Tucsons Department of Transportation & Mobility enforces parking ordinances monitors parking meters signs and markings and maintains parking meters and facilities to ensure compliance and parking meter collections.

Work is performed under the supervision of the Parking Services Supervisor. This position leads and instructs the daily operational work of parking service personnel

Duties and Responsibilities

  • Provides leadership for the day-to-day activities related to Park Tucson. Leads Parking Service Agents Is in the field. Monitors job status and oversees the work of parking service agents to maintain productivity and work quality. Trains Parking Service Agents in procedures practices policies related law regulations and City Code. Provides training to new Parking Service Agents Is. Ensures training is adequate and efficient. Assists in the coordination training and development of staff programs practices policies codes laws and regulations.
  • Patrols designated areas on foot bicycle and by vehicle to monitor parking meters signs and markings. Enforces parking codes and investigates violations by speaking with walk-in clients. Enforces parking and transportation regulations and issues citations. Coordinates with a licensed towing company to remove and transport vehicles as needed. Investigates and responds to incidents and complaints from the public. Conducts research and analysis on ticket complaints and concerns. Maintains logs and records of daily activities Draws parking diagrams of parking lots and areas to determine parking specifications
  • Provides customer service to the public and responds to a variety of questions. Provides information and education on rules regulations laws ordinances and City Codes. Responds to questions from court officials and may be called to testify about the details of a parking violation such as the location time nature of the offense and any other relevant observations.
  • Monitors and maintains the cleanliness and appearance of City of Tucson parking facilities reporting any maintenance issues promptly. Monitors and conducts minor repairs to the parking and revenue control systems including pay stations and parking spaces. Monitors and ensures standard operating procedures are being followed for off-street parking operations.
  • Collects money from parking meters and transports collections to the cashier for deposit. Obtains receipts audits meters utilizing a hand-held device and audits parking meter with Parking Service Agent I for assistance.

  • Performs other duties and tasks as assigned.

Work Conditions as follows

Individuals in these positions may work various shifts available depending on need. May be required to work on-call to include nights and weekends.

All duties and responsibilities listed are subject to change.
